Choosing the Right Cheongsam for Summer: When selecting a cheongsam for your wedding, consider the season and the weather conditions. Summer weddings often come with hot and humid weather, so choose a cheongsam that is lightweight, breathable, and made of materials like silk or cotton. Opt for lighter colors like white, ivory, or soft pastels to keep cool and comfortable during the ceremony and reception.
Design and Style Considerations: There are various styles and designs of cheongsam available, ranging from traditional to modern. Choose a design that flatters your figure and highlights your best features. Consider the length of the cheongsam, as shorter versions may be more practical for outdoor weddings or receptions. The slit of the cheongsam should also be considered for ease of movement during the ceremony.
